Hey, I really enjoy your script but one question, how do I use basic needs since I removed esx_status for your status script but now basic needs wont work because its kinda dependent on that.
Step 1 Download renzu_status
Step 2 rename renzu_status to esx_status
Step 3 start esx_status (the renzu_status version)
Step 4 edit function.lua @ renzu_hud find ârenzu_statusâ replace esx_status
or the simpliest way
remove dependency esx_status @ esx_basicneeds fxmanifest.lua/resource.lua
